I had been hesitating for a while about buying a eurovox but took the plunge and bought one off fleabay. Have had it in now for three days and its great although I do have one or two queries about the eurovox menus but will save them for another day.
The box was easy to set up and so far trouble free. Cable going to original VM box removed and put into a splitter with balanced 3.5db attenuation output, one patch lead to original VM box other patch lead to new eurovox, power scan, hey presto all done. Signal strength 77% to 78% sig booster off as per default. Great pictures and all free.
